Network analyzers are the go-to instrument to conduct transmission, reflection, and impedance measurements, as well as s-parameter measurement during both the design and production processes.

Network analyzers characterize radio frequency (RF) devices. Although they started out just measuring S-parameters, network analyzers have become highly integrated and advanced to stay ahead of the devices they test.

RF circuits require unique testing methods. Voltage and current are difficult to measure directly at high frequencies, so components must be characterized by their response to RF signals. Network analyzers make these characterizations by sending known signals into a device and taking ratioed measurements between the input and output signals.

Early network analyzers only measure magnitude. These scalar network analyzers will measure return loss, gain, standing wave ratio, and other magnitude-based measurements.

Today, most network analyzers are vector network analyzers — measuring both magnitude and phase. Vector network analyzers are extremely versatile instruments that can characterize S-parameters, match complex impedances, make time-domain measurements, and more.

Vector network analyzers (VNAs) are test instruments that measure electrical network parameters. They are essential for radio frequency (RF) and microwave component analysis of various passive and active devices including filters, antennas, and power amplifiers.
